Over the past 30 years, the export of all products from Mexico to Cyprus has shown a fluctuating trend. Starting from $21.3 million in 1991, the export value reached its peak in 1996 at $35 million before dropping to $6.7 million in 1999. There was a steady increase after 1999, with the highest export value of $43 million recorded in 2010. However, in recent years, the export value has been relatively stable, ranging between $17 million to $26 million. Overall, there has been a noticeable increase in the export value over the past three decades, indicating a growing trade relationship between Mexico and Cyprus.

Altamira Port: Altamira Port is located on Mexico's Gulf coast and is one of the country's largest and most important ports. It has a strong focus on container and general cargo handling, with modern facilities and equipment to accommodate large vessels. The port plays a key role in trade between Mexico and countries in the Americas and beyond.
Ensenada Port: Ensenada Port is situated on Mexico's Pacific coast, near the US border. It is a major commercial port that handles a diverse range of cargo, including containers, automobiles, and bulk commodities. The port's strategic location makes it a key gateway for trade between Mexico and the United States.
Lazaro Cardenas Port: Lazaro Cardenas Port is Mexico's largest Pacific coast port and a crucial hub for trade with Asia. It has modern container terminals and facilities for handling a wide variety of cargo. The port's strategic location and deep-water access make it an important gateway for imports and exports to and from Mexico.
Manzanillo Port: Manzanillo Port is one of Mexico's busiest ports and a key hub for international trade. It has state-of-the-art container terminals and facilities for handling bulk cargo, automobiles, and more. The port plays a vital role in connecting Mexico to markets in North and South America, Asia, and Europe.
Veracruz Port: Veracruz Port is Mexico's oldest and largest port, serving as a major gateway for trade with Europe and other regions. It has modern facilities for handling containerized and bulk cargo, as well as cruise ships. The port's strategic location on the Gulf coast makes it a key hub for imports and exports in Mexico.

Limassol Port: Limassol Port is the largest and busiest port in Cyprus, serving as a key hub for both commercial and container shipping. It is strategically located on the southern coast of the island and offers a wide range of services including cargo handling, storage, and warehousing facilities. The port is equipped with modern infrastructure and technology to handle a large volume of cargo efficiently.
Famagusta Port: Famagusta Port is located on the eastern coast of Cyprus and primarily serves as a commercial port. It has a long history as a trading hub and offers facilities for handling various types of cargo. The port has undergone significant development in recent years to modernize its operations and improve its capacity to accommodate larger vessels.
Kalecik Port: Kalecik Port is a smaller port located on the northern coast of Cyprus. While it is not as large as some of the other ports on the island, it plays a significant role in handling local trade and supporting the region's economy. The port provides services for both commercial and recreational vessels, making it an important asset for the community.
Karavostassi Port: Karavostassi Port is a key port serving the western coast of Cyprus. It is primarily used for commercial shipping and has facilities for handling bulk cargo, containers, and other goods. The port plays a vital role in supporting the region's economy and facilitating trade with other countries.
Kyrenia Port: Kyrenia Port is a historic port located on the northern coast of Cyprus. It is primarily used for tourism and recreational purposes, offering berthing facilities for yachts and small boats. While it may not handle large volumes of commercial cargo, Kyrenia Port is an important cultural and recreational destination for visitors to the island.

On average, it takes approximately 25-35 days to ship cargo from Mexico to Cyprus via sea freight. The transit time can vary depending on factors such as the specific ports of departure and arrival, the shipping route taken, and the size and type of cargo being transported. The distance between Mexico and Cyprus is considerable, so it's important to factor in the time needed for the vessel to reach its destination. Additionally, logistics such as customs clearance, weather conditions, and potential delays in ports can also impact the overall transit time.
